Ghanshyampur is a village situated in Jama block of Dumka district in Jharkhand.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 47 families residing in the village Ghanshyampur. The total population of Ghanshyampur is 251 out of which 123 are males and 128 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Ghanshyampur is 1,041.
The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Ghanshyampur village is 29 which is 12% of the total population. There are 14 male children and 15 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Ghanshyampur is 1,071 which is greater than Average Sex Ratio (1,041) of Ghanshyampur village.
As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Ghanshyampur is 70.7%. Thus Ghanshyampur village has a higher literacy rate compared to 50.9% of Dumka district. The male literacy rate is 85.32% and the female literacy rate is 56.64% in Ghanshyampur village.

Working Population as per Census 2011
In Ghanshyampur village out of total population, 137 were engaged in work activities. 3.6%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 96.4%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 137 workers engaged in Main Work, 1 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 0 were Agricultural labourers.
